1.What is a No-Code Company?

A no-code company builds digital solutions—like websites, mobile apps, web apps, and internal tools—without writing traditional code. Instead of custom programming, these companies use visual development platforms such as Webflow, Bubble, Glide, and Airtable. These tools offer drag-and-drop functionality, pre-built components, and automation features, making it easier and faster to develop products.

No-code companies help businesses launch projects quickly, reduce development costs, and empower non-technical teams to manage and update digital tools. They’re ideal for startups, small businesses, and organizations looking for scalable, flexible, and efficient digital solutions without hiring a full development team.

A no-code company builds digital products using platforms that don’t require traditional coding. These companies offer fast, affordable, and scalable solutions by leveraging visual development tools instead of writing complex code line-by-line.

1. Core Concept of No-Code Development

No-code development allows users to create applications, websites, or automated workflows using visual interfaces. It replaces manual coding with drag-and-drop elements, templates, and pre-built functions. This approach makes digital creation accessible to non-developers while still delivering professional-grade results.

2. What Do No-Code Companies Build?

No-code companies help build a variety of digital solutions, including:

  • Websites and Landing Pages

  • Mobile Apps for iOS and Android

  • Web Applications

  • Internal Tools (e.g., CRMs, Dashboards)

  • Automated Workflows and Integrations

3. Tools Used by No-Code Companies

These companies utilize powerful no-code platforms such as:

  • Webflow – for custom websites

  • Bubble – for complex web apps

  • Adalo and Glide – for mobile apps

  • Airtable – as a no-code database

  • Zapier and Make (Integromat) – for automation and integrations

4. Key Benefits of Hiring a No-Code Company

Hiring a no-code company offers several advantages:

  • Faster Time to Market: Build and launch in weeks, not months

  • Lower Development Costs: Fewer technical resources needed

  • Ease of Use: Non-technical teams can manage and update products

  • Scalability: Most no-code tools support growing business needs

  • Quick Iteration: Make changes and updates easily

5. Who Can Benefit from No-Code Companies?

No-code companies serve a broad range of clients, including:

  • Startups: To launch MVPs quickly and test market demand

  • Small Businesses: To build tools without hiring developers

  • Marketing Teams: For landing pages, forms, and automations

  • Enterprises: For prototyping and internal tool development

2.Who Should Hire a No-Code Company?

No-code companies are ideal for a wide range of clients who want to build digital products efficiently without relying on traditional software development.

1. Startups & Entrepreneurs

Startups often need to build and test ideas quickly. No-code companies help them:

  • Launch MVPs faster and on a tight budget

  • Validate product-market fit without hiring full development teams

  • Make quick changes based on user feedback

2. Small and Medium Businesses (SMBs)

SMBs benefit from no-code solutions that are cost-effective and easy to maintain.

  • Create websites, booking systems, CRMs, or customer portals

  • Automate internal workflows and reduce manual tasks

  • Build custom tools without long development cycles

3. Marketing and Operations Teams

Non-technical teams can work closely with no-code companies to develop tools that fit their workflows.

  • Campaign landing pages

  • Custom analytics dashboards

  • Automated lead generation and CRM integrations

4. Enterprises

Even large organizations are turning to no-code platforms to speed up internal tool development.

  • Build prototypes and internal tools without overloading IT

  • Enable citizen developers within departments

  • Reduce development backlog for small-to-mid complexity tasks

5. Agencies and Consultants

Creative or consulting agencies can partner with no-code companies to deliver fast, customized digital solutions for their clients.

4.What Services Do No-Code Companies Offer?

Top no-code companies offer a wide range of services, including:

1. Website and Landing Page Development

  • Custom-designed websites using platforms like Webflow or Wix

  • High-conversion landing pages built without code

2. Web & Mobile App Development

  • Building fully functional web apps with tools like Bubble, Adalo, or Glide

  • Cross-platform mobile apps for iOS and Android

  • Integration with APIs and third-party services

3. Automation and Workflow Optimization

  • Automating business operations using tools like Zapier, Make (Integromat), or Airtable

  • Creating internal dashboards and CRM systems without code

4. MVP (Minimum Viable Product) Development

  • Rapid prototyping for startups to test ideas without heavy development costs

  • Launch-ready MVPs with user authentication, payments, and real-time updates

5. UI/UX Design and Branding

  • User-centric interface design tailored to no-code platforms

  • Visual branding services, including logos, colors, and typography
